  • Homeowners generally follow the ‘two-thirds rule’ while determining the length of the coffee table. In that sense, the table’s length should be about two-thirds the length of the sofa. So, for an average three-seat sofa that’s 84-inch long, the length of the coffee table should be at least 54-inch. - Source: Internet

  • Of course, the size of the DIY coffee table should be determined at the planning stage. Depending on the size of the room and available space, usually also differs the ideal size for the coffee table. I wanted to build myself a coffee table that is about 100 cm long, about 70 cm wide and just under 40 cm high. So the table fits perfectly in our sofa corner. Tip: So that the table is not too high afterwards, you should also plan for the thickness of the tabletop - the wooden planks of my coffee table, for example, are just under 4 cm thick. - Source: Internet

  • You can go for furniture risers and place them below the table legs to raise your table height. However, this option is only temporary. Use bun feet or four short pieces of wood of the same height for a permanent solution. Attach the four pieces below the table legs using screws or hanger bolts. You can attach the table legs without an apron, here’s how. - Source: Internet

  • Another handy rule to follow when choosing a coffee table is its “weightiness.” In other words, it should complement the other furniture in the room to make the space feel proportional and balanced. What does this all mean? If your sofa has high skinny legs, consider a table that’s solid all the way to the ground or has shorter chunkier legs. On the other hand, if your sofa has no visible legs, choose a coffee table that has higher skinnier legs. An interior designer once told me that when a room feels too “leggy,” it doesn’t feel as grounded—and it’s something that’s never left me. - Source: Internet

  • Tall coffee tables with a height between 19 inches and 21 inches are generally preferred for sofas that are lower than 17 inches (average sofa height). This is because you may not find anything shorter than a 10-inch couch, for instance. Likewise, if you have a ground sofa, even the shortest coffee table will seem tall! - Source: Internet

  • There’s nothing more awkward than a coffee table that’s too high or too low. To ensure you feel comfortable in your living space, opt for a coffee table that’s the same height as the cushions on your sofa or one to two inches lower. Any more and you risk the space looking and feeling just a little off. - Source: Internet

  • Once the length and width are sorted, height is the final variable you’ll need to sort out before you dive into the fun stuff. A typical coffee table is between 40cm and 50cm tall, to accommodate the average height of your sofa (and the humans that sit on it!). Although most coffee tables are inherently a suitable height, consider whether it has a rim or ‘lip’ that’s taller than a comfortable height. If this is the case, the table should be slightly lower to allow for this. - Source: Internet

  • After you’ve figured out the height and length you’re looking for, it’s time to choose the ideal shape of your coffee table. Often, choosing between a square, rectangle, round, or oval coffee table boils down to the length and clearance required around it. Traditionally, your coffee table should be 12 to 18 inches away from your sofa—any more or less than that will feel uncomfortably close or far. Between your coffee table and your TV stand or fireplace, you should calculate at least 24 inches to 30 inches to leave enough room for circulating around the space. To find your ideal coffee table width, measure the length between your sofa and TV stand and subtract 42 inches. - Source: Internet
